Iwaki FC
Current form
Last season, Iwaki finished only 18th in the league table, but this time they are much more successful. With three games left in the season, the club is in eighth place and seven points behind the playoff zone for a ticket to the top division. There are still chances for promotion, but they are only theoretical, since there is too little time to make up for such a gap. In the last three rounds, the hosts managed to earn only two points. After draws in matches with Tochigi (0:0) and Fujieda (1:1), the team suffered a defeat from Okayama (1:2), one of their main competitors.

Mito Hollyhock
Current form
Mito is finishing the current season much closer to the relegation zone, only in 15th place. Relegation is unlikely to threaten the visitors, since Naoki Mori charges are ahead of 18th Tochigi by nine points with three rounds to go before the final. The team is simply playing out the season, which is obvious from the latest results. In four recent rounds, they failed to achieve a single victory. The club drew with Okayama (0:0), Shimizu (2:2) and Oita (0:0), and also lost to Kagoshima United (0:3), despite the fact that the opponent played out the match with ten men.
